NEWS: Greg Johnson's Small Towns & Ball Gowns Tour 2011

Tuesday , 10 May 2011


Following on from award winning Greg Johnson’s Small Towns & Ball Gowns Tour announcement and local artist support competition five weeks ago, the wait is over and the local support artists for all nine shows have been confirmed.

Says Greg, “I was blown away by the sheer number of talented artists working away in small town New Zealand.  The choices were really difficult but I tried to fit acts that I knew could cope in front of a large and possibly noisy audience, a tough gig for anyone. It'll be fun seeing the acts putting up live!”.

Musicians in each of the nine regions were invited to submit a track via Johnson’s website with entries closing at the end of April; the winning entry given an opening support slot at the show, the opportunity to sell merchandise, show tickets and a performance fee.

The local artist supports are confirmed as Whangarei - Andy Richards, Pukekohe - Tim Walker, Nelson - Weave, Riverton - Emma Rankin, Queenstown - Mel Parsons, Matakana - Charlotte Silverstone, Tauranga - Chellya, Havelock North - Siamese Charades & Wellington - Phoebe Hurst. 

Greg Johnson is a perennial among New Zealand recording artists and songwriters. Since his first breakthrough single Isabelle hit the charts and hearts of kiwis in the early 90’s he has produced nine studio albums, building a strong and loyal fan-base. His live shows are legendary for their musicianship, intimacy and humour and his biggest tunes include 'Don’t Wait Another Day', 'Liberty', 'Isabelle', 'Save Yourself', 'Now The Sun Is Out' and 'Looking Out On Monday'.

Greg is a past winner of the coveted APRA Silver Scroll (and 5 time finalist) as well as Tui winner for Best Compilation and Male Vocalist.
